Queen Madiva Takes Center Stage as Official Musician for 2023 Yoruba Movie Gist Awards

 

 

In a dazzling announcement by Olakiitan Adetutu Communications, the renowned organizers of the Yoruba Movie Gist Awards, the talented Temitope Elizabeth Badmus, popularly known as Queen Madiva, has been unveiled as the official musician set to captivate guests at the highly anticipated event, holds tomorrow Sunday December 10th 2023, at the RM Place, opposite Magodo Brook Estate, CMD Road, Magodo Lagos by 2pm.

 

Known for her electrifying performances and chart-topping hits, Queen Madiva has become a prominent figure in the Nigerian music scene. Her musical prowess has earned her a spot at the forefront of the industry, making her a sought-after artiste for top events across the country.
